Delayed/Late Ovulation

Doctors like to say that in a 28 day cycle, ovulation usually occurs on day 14. In longer cycles, ovulation occurs 14 days before the start of mensturation, however 14 is just the average. It could vary between 10 and 16 days.

I get delayed ovulation occasionally due to stress, travelling, or illness. It makes it really hard to predict ovulation using just a calendar. I was supposed to OV on May 22nd, but it ended up being a little over a week later. In May we had travelled overseas which is a well known cause of late ovulation.
